Patrick Arnold Friend, 51, of Scrabble Creek, entered into rest Thursday, October 22, 2009.
Born November 8, 1957, in Seattle Washington, he was the son of the late Jack Friend
He is survived by his mother, Juanita and step father, Thomas Makens of Seattle, Washington; wife, Rebecca Ann (Harris) Friend of Scrabble Creek; daughters Erin Garcia and husband, Roberto, of Mt. Lake Terrace, Washington; sons Christopher Lyle of Marysville, Washington, Wesley and Meagan Russell of Bath, PA.; brothers, Michael Friend and Mitchell Friend, both of Seattle Washington; grandchildren, Devon Friend, Marco, Patricia , Carlos, Teresa,, Carmen Garcia, Henry Russell and Adrianna Lyle.
Funeral service will be 11:00 am Wednesday 28, 2009, at Pennington Funeral Home, Gauley Bridge, with Minister David Bounds officiating.
Friends may call 1 hour to prior to service.
